What are the simple rules of darts?

The Basics: Darts Setup and Equipment

Before we dive into the rules, it’s essential to understand the setup of a dart game. A standard darts game involves two players and requires the following equipment:

  • Dartboard: The dartboard is divided into 20 numbered sections, ranging from 1 to 20.
  • Darts: Each player typically uses three darts.
  • Throw line (Oche): A line from which players throw their darts, located 7 feet 9.25 inches (2.37m) horizontally from the dartboard.

Simple Rules of Darts: Scoring and Gameplay

Now, let’s get into the heart of the matter – the rules of playing darts. We will focus on the simple rules related to one of the most popular forms of the game – 501:

  1. Starting the Game: Each player starts with a score of 501 points. The aim is to be the first to reduce this score to zero.
  2. Scoring: Each throw’s score is subtracted from the player’s total. The score of a throw is determined by the number hit on the board, with doubles and triples offering higher scores.
  3. Finishing the Game: The game must be finished with a double (the outer ring on the board). This means the player’s final score must be exactly the double they need to reach zero.
  4. Exceeding Zero: If a player throws a score that would reduce their total below zero, that throw is considered a ‘bust’, and the player’s score reverts to the score they had before their turn.

Mastering Your Throw

Part of the excitement of darts lies in perfecting your throw. Here are a few tips to get you started:

  1. Position: Stand with your dominant foot slightly forward and your body facing the dartboard.
  2. Grip: Hold the dart with a relaxed but controlled grip. Don’t squeeze too hard!
  3. Throw: Use a smooth, consistent motion when throwing the dart, and try to follow through with your hand pointing where you want the dart to go.
